VdA hosts the Workshop: "Presentation of the New Legal Framework for Cybersecurity", an initiative promoted by Portugal DC – Portuguese Association of Data Centres, as part of its Technical Committee 4 – Regulation.
This event, aimed at Portugal DC members, seeks to provide insight into the new legal framework for cybersecurity, resulting from the transposition of the NIS 2 Directive. This new regulation introduces significant changes to the legal landscape of cybersecurity in Portugal, imposing new obligations and challenges on organisations.
The session will feature a presentation by Magda Cocco, who will outline the key changes introduced by the new framework, highlighting its impact, challenges, and opportunities for businesses and sector operators.
Moreover, the event will serve as a platform for discussion and the sharing of best practices, offering participants the opportunity to clarify doubts and debate strategies for implementing the new regulatory requirements.
The workshop will also include the participation of Rui Franco (REN), a Member of the Board of Portugal DC, who will provide a practical perspective on the application of these new rules within the sector.
